Representatives of the Kazan Technical College of Information Technology and Communications became gold medal winners at EuroSkills 2018

1 October 2018, Monday

The European Championship on professional skills EuroSkills Budapest 2018 finished in the capital of Hungary last weekend. For the first time, the Russian team won first place not only in the points, but also in the medals, winning the largest number of gold medals among all 29 participating countries.

The representatives of the Interregional Competence Centre - Kazan Technical College of Information Technologies and Communications, in particular, the team of Andrey Dyubanov and Pavel Fadeev won gold in the Mobile Robotics competence and Albert Mineev in the competence of Engineering Design CAD.
